Learning and doing mathematics

Image result for 0335140939

 

The aim of this unit is to assist you to learn to do mathematics rather than be confronted by it. The unit draws attention to specific activities or processes which lie at the heart of mathematical thinking. They are essential to learning mathematics from a text, and also to tackling mathematical questions.
